Loretta Earley is a name that combines Italian origins. The first name Loretta is a feminine given name of Italian origin. Loretta is a female given name, the masculine version being Lauro. The name is a diminutive form of Lora, itself a form of Laura, which refers to the laurel tree, a symbol of victory. Loretta It is a name given by the Italians of Ancient Italy as a way to compliment beautiful girls, which, luckily, Loretta also means Beautiful, Pleasant or Kind Girl or Young Woman. . This name is Italian in origin; it was popularized in the United States in the 1930s. It has many variant forms, including Laura, Lora, Loreen, Lorene, Lorinda/Laurinda (English), Lauretta, Loreta, Loritta, and Loreto (Italian).
